Step 3: Now you’ll have to use your fingers to gently give your toes a … biometrics validity check canadahttp://www.theroadtosantiago.com/foot-care.html daily task management softwareWebbWhen you have diabetes you need to take care of your feet every day. Having diabetes can increase your risk of foot ulcers and amputations. Daily care can prevent serious complications. Check your feet daily for changes or problems. Visit a podiatrist annually for a check up or more frequently if your feet are at high risk. daily task list template freeWebb2 nov. 2024 · Foot care nurses’ salaries vary depending on their level of education and experience, the company size and geographic location.
